Riba - Does Siacoin Include Any Interest-Based Elements?
Siacoin does not involve interest-based financial mechanisms in its core protocol design. Storage payments flow directly from renters to hosts upon cryptographic proof of storage, with no lending, borrowing, or yield-generation structures embedded in the base layer. For Muslim investors, the absence of riba-based income streams in the protocol's own architecture is a meaningful positive consideration.

Our methodology examines 10 specific criteria to evaluate how well Siacoin avoids interest-based mechanisms.
The Sia protocol generates no protocol-level revenue and holds no treasury assets in interest-bearing instruments. Miners receive block rewards and transaction fees in a standard PoW distribution model, which Islamic finance scholars generally regard as permissible compensation for computational work and network security. The Siafunds mechanism collects 3.9% of storage contract settlements, representing a fee on real economic activity — the provision of storage — rather than a return on loaned capital. There are no documented holdings of interest-bearing bonds, yield accounts, or riba-generating financial products at the protocol or foundation level.
The core business model of Sia is a peer-to-peer marketplace for storage capacity. Renters pay hosts for a defined service — the retention and retrieval of encrypted data — and payment is released only upon verified performance. This is structurally analogous to an ijarah (lease) arrangement, where compensation is tied to the delivery of a tangible service rather than the passage of time on a loan. There are no lending protocols, margin facilities, or interest-accruing partnerships embedded in the Sia protocol itself. The network does not facilitate borrowing against collateral or any mechanism that generates returns from the time-value of money.
Gharar - How Much Uncertainty Does Siacoin Involve?
Siacoin carries a moderate level of uncertainty typical of open-source blockchain infrastructure projects, though several structural features meaningfully reduce gharar relative to many cryptocurrency projects. The protocol's rules, contract mechanics, and economic parameters are publicly documented and enforced by open-source code, providing a verifiable basis for understanding what participants are agreeing to. The primary sources of residual uncertainty are those common to all early-stage technology networks: adoption risk, competitive dynamics, and the long-term trajectory of token issuance.

Our methodology examines 15 specific criteria including team transparency, audit quality, and governance.
The Sia protocol is fully open-source, with its codebase publicly available for inspection and independent verification. The Sia Foundation, which took over core development in 2021, operates as a registered nonprofit with publicly stated leadership, providing a degree of organizational accountability absent in anonymous projects. The original founding team behind Nebulous Inc. was publicly identified, and the transition to foundation governance was documented openly. Network parameters including block rewards, inflation schedule, and contract mechanics are deterministic and auditable on-chain, reducing informational asymmetry between participants and the protocol itself.
Sia's technical documentation is comprehensive, covering protocol specifications, host and renter mechanics, and the economic design of file contracts and Siafunds. The project has undergone security reviews, and its cryptographic primitives — including BLAKE2b hashing and Merkle proof verification — are well-established in the broader computer science literature. Risks including the absence of a supply cap, dependence on continued miner participation, and competitive pressure from better-funded storage networks are acknowledged in community and foundation communications. While no single comprehensive third-party financial audit of the foundation's operations has been prominently publicized, the on-chain enforceability of all storage contracts substantially limits the scope of undisclosed counterparty risk.
Maysir - Does Siacoin Involve Gambling or Speculation?
Siacoin is not designed as a gambling instrument, and its protocol serves a clearly defined productive function: compensating hosts for verifiable data storage services. The presence of speculative trading in secondary markets is a characteristic shared by virtually all liquid digital assets and does not reflect the coin's own design intent or primary use case. Siacoin's utility is grounded in real economic activity — the exchange of storage capacity for payment — which distinguishes it from assets whose value is purely contingent on price appreciation.

Our methodology examines 11 specific criteria to determine if Siacoin is primarily a gambling instrument or a genuine economic tool.
The Sia network's economic activity is anchored in a genuine service marketplace. Hosts commit physical hard drive space and bandwidth, renters pay for measurable storage capacity, and smart contracts enforce delivery through cryptographic proofs before any payment is released. This structure means that SC changes hands in exchange for a real, verifiable service rather than as a stake in an uncertain outcome. The token's utility is not contingent on others losing for holders to gain; it functions as the medium of exchange within a productive infrastructure network. This productive grounding is the relevant criterion for distinguishing utility from maysir.
Real-world adoption through platforms such as Filebase demonstrates that Siacoin has moved beyond theoretical utility into active commercial use, with businesses relying on Sia's infrastructure for object storage workloads. At the same time, like all publicly traded digital assets, SC is subject to speculative price behavior in secondary markets that can be disconnected from underlying network usage. This secondary-market speculation is a feature of the trading environment rather than the protocol itself, and Islamic finance principles assess the permissibility of an asset based on its own design and function. The existence of speculative traders in SC markets does not alter the protocol's character as a storage utility network.
